> I am running 64bit Gentoo (of course) and looking at upgrading video
> cards. I have an ATI 8500LE right now. I have that working ok I am
> having one problem. I am trying to use learn Blender. It crashes at a
> certain point due to a bug in Mesa. There is a bug report for this and
> it has been fixed upstream in Mesa 6.3. I have 6.2 and since that seems
> to be bundled in with Xorg, I think, I don't know how to upgrade to a
> newer Mesa. I have tried the Modular Xorg (with Mesa 6.4) but
> xorg-server won't build. I went back to the latest stable one. I then
> tried the ati-drivers. It compiles, I get direct rendering but X
> crashes and complains about unknown symbols.
>
> I am think I just want to get a new card, mine is 4 years old. I am
> thinking nVidia. I am wondering what is good in the 100-200USD range?
> And how good is the support for amd64? \
